Guest guest Posted December 25, 2004 Report Share Posted December 25, 2004 Om Gam Ganapataye Namaha This is the mantra which I have chosen to live with, or is it that the mantra has chosen me? I can't tell which. After living with it for many years I have come to wonder about our relationship. When I allow it to be important, I say it carefully and it seems to change me. When I am being neglectful or egotistical or depressed, I forget it altogether and feel abandoned, though I am the one who has abandoned. I did not receive the mantra by Diksha from a Guru, does that make a difference? I have come to forget whether the mantra is about Ganesh or the formless Atman, or the Ganas or the Guru. I can't tell anymore. It becomes formless and form at the same time. What would I be like if I truly allowed myself to live in and with and through this mantra? How could I survive without it at all? Sometimes I like to say it slowly in my mind, letting the sounds and vibrations roll through my soul. At other times it rushes by with no concentration or focus at all. What does Lord Ganesh wish of me? How can i ever know? What are your experiences? Henry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
